How to Convert Hour to Month (mean)

1 hour = 0.00136893 month (mean)s

Month (mean) = Hour × 0.00136893

Example: 34 h × 0.00136893 = 0.046543 mo

Reverse Conversion

To convert month (mean)s back to hours:

  • Remember, 1 month (mean) equals 730.5 hours.
  • To convert 0.046543 mo to h, multiply 0.046543 x 730.5, resulting in 34 h.
